Simplify the expression below -3(10x + 4y) + 6(6x − 2y)

Answer:

6x - 24y

Explanation:

First, eliminate the braces by doing the multiplications:

-30x - 12y + 36x - 12y

Then group together the same variables:

6x - 24y

arguably, you could factor out a 6 and get:

6(x-4y)

but it is a matter of taste if that is simpler...
